We are looking for a Quantitative Research Director to lead the design and execution of strategic client engagements. This role blends analytical rigor with consultative storytelling, ensuring insights translate into business impact.
Key Responsibilities- Lead the design, execution, and delivery of complex quantitative research projects.
- Develop screeners, questionnaires, and analytical plans using both traditional and advanced techniques (segmentation, conjoint, etc.).
- Oversee all phases of project execution—from survey design through data processing and reporting—ensuring quality and timeliness.
- Present insights with a strong narrative focus; deliver results in a clear, engaging, and strategic manner.
- Guide and mentor junior team members, fostering development and excellence.
- Build and maintain strong client relationships through proactive communication and strategic consultation.
- Contribute to proposals, new business efforts, and thought leadership initiatives.
- 7+ years of experience in marketing research or consumer insights, with at least 4 years on the supplier/agency side.
- Proven success managing large-scale custom quant projects independently.
- Skilled in data analysis, visualization, and storytelling
- Strong written and verbal communication skills with a consultative, client-centric mindset.
-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Marketing, Business, or related field.
